Internal Memo — Marketing Budget Reduction

To the incoming director: marketing spend is cut 18% effective next quarter. Rationale: softer pipeline at Brindlecote Media and the delayed Farrow campaign. Sponsorships end first; retained agencies renegotiate by month-end. Digital spend holds flat. Headcount unaffected for now. Regional events consolidate into two flagship dates, both in Kellsmere. Expect pushback from the field teams; hold the line until the Q2 review. Context for these decisions appears in the confidential note directly below.

confidential, hawif-faweg: Headcount on the Ulaix team goes from 3 to 120 by the end of April. Gross margin on Ulaix came in at 10 percent against a plan of 10 percent.

## Break-Glass: PixHoard Image Cache

New folks: if the PixHoard image cache leaks memory and OOMs the Renner nodes, don't wait for approvals. Restart via the break-glass account, file an incident, and notify the cache owner. Access is audited. The break-glass account unlocks with the recovery passphrase below.

recovery phrase for kagaf-yajof: fraax-quenwyn-lamion

## Changed defaults

Heads up: the Ledgerline tax-rate lookup cache now defaults to a 15-minute TTL instead of 24 hours. Turns out rates in the Veldt County sandbox were going stale mid-demo, which was embarrassing. Eviction is now LRU rather than FIFO, and the cache warms on boot. If you're reviewing, check that nothing hardcodes the old TTL. The new defaults land as follows.

deployment values, bajop-taweg:
holwyn:
  log_level: debug
  metrics_host: metrics.holwyn.zemvarsys.internal
  pool_size: 32

For newcomers: PodLint validates podcast feeds before they're published through the Castwave platform. This ticket adds stricter checks for missing episode GUIDs and malformed duration tags, which have caused silent failures downstream. The change touches the core validation pipeline, so it requires a formal sign-off before merge. Tests are green and the staging run against the Harbortown sample feeds passed. Please do not merge until approval is recorded. Sign-off is required from the person named below.

account owner for bahif-yageg: Eliath Ulair Quenvan Kasok